El blog de Alejandro Meroño

El blog de Alejandro Meroño Hernández

Ejercicios Squid y soluciones  

Estos son algunos de los ejercicios de Squid en los que tendrás que crear varios archivos de configuración de Squid a partir de varios supuestos.

Antes de realizar los ejercicios, recomiendo que veáis esta pequeña presentación en la que se muestra algunas de las características más importantes de Squid.

Las soluciones de los ejercicios las puedes encontrar al final del siguiente artículo: Squid y las listas de control de acceso. Configuración básica

EJERCICIO 1

Crea un archivo de configuración para denegar el acceso a todos los equipos a la dirección www.google.es

EJERCICIO 2

Crea un archivo de configuración que deniegue el acceso a las direcciones www.google.es y www.alejandrox.com

EJERCICIO 3

Crea en tu carpeta personal un archivo llamado no_permitidos que contenga las direcciones de los tres siguientes dominios:

  • www.google.es
  • http://es.yahoo.com/
  • http://es.msn.com/

Para crear este archivo puedes abrir el terminal (Aplicaciones/Accesorios/Terminal) y escribir:
gedit /home/nombre_de_usuario/no_permitidos.

A continuación crea un archivo de configuración squid.conf que deniegue las conexiones a las direcciones que se encuentran en el archivo no_permitidos.

EJERCICIO 4

Se dispone de una red local con dirección 192.168.1.0 y máscara 255.255.255.0. Crear un archivo de configuración squid.conf que permita el acceso a Squid a todos los ordenadores de la red y no lo permita a los restantes.

EJERCICIO 5

Se dispone de una red de área local con dirección 192.168.1.0 y máscara 255.255.255.0. Se desea permitir el acceso a Squid a los ordenadores con las IP que están comprendidas en el rango 192.168.1.1 y 192.168.1.10 (ambas incluidas). Crea en tu directorio personal un fichero llamado ip_permitidas que tenga estas direcciones (cada dirección en una línea diferente). A continuación indica que fichero de configuración para Squid crearías para permitir el acceso a Squid a todas estas direcciones y denegar el acceso a las restantes.

EJERCICIO 6

Deniega las conexiones a todos los equipos en horario de 18:00 a 21:00 horas.

EJERCICIO 7

Deniega las conexiones a todos los equipos en horario de 18:00 a 21:00 horas, pero sólo los lunes, martes y miércoles.

EJERCICIO 8

Deniega el acceso a Squid al equipo con IP 192.168.1.5. Permite el resto de accesos al servidor proxy.

EJERCICIO 9

Deniega el acceso a Squid al equipo con IP 192.168.1.5 en horario de 18:00 a 21:00 horas. Permite el resto de accesos a Squid.

EJERCICIO 10

Deniega el acceso a Squid al equipo con IP 192.168.1.5 en horario de 18:00 a 21:00 horas. Para el resto de equipos permitir el acceso sólo en horario de 10:00 a 14:00 horas. Se supone que los equipos pertenecen a la red 192.168.1.0 con máscara 255.255.255.0.

EJERCICIO 11

En el archivo /etc/squid/permitidos se tiene una lista de todas las direcciones IP de la red local. El equipo10 tiene la dirección IP 192.168.1.10. Se permite el acceso a Internet al equipo10 de lunes a miércoles de 9:00 a 14:00 horas. También se permite el acceso a los equipos de la red local de lunes a miércoles. Se prohíbe el acceso en el resto de casos.

EJERCICIO 12

Restringe el acceso a todo el contenido con extensión .mp3 a los ordenadores del aula.

EJERCICIO 13

Restringe el acceso a todo el contenido con extensión .mp3 a los ordenadores del aula en horario de 9:00 a 14:00 horas.

EJERCICIO 14

A los equipos comprendidos en el rango de direcciones IP 192.168.1.1-192.168.1.5 se les quiere denegar el acceso a las páginas web que están en el archivo /etc/squid/sitios_permitidos los fines de semana. Se supone que las direcciones de ese rango están en el archivo /etc/squid/permitidos. El resto de equipos de la red tienen acceso a todas las páginas pero no los fines de semana, en el que no tienen acceso a ninguna página.

Popularity: 3% [?]


Otras entradas que te pueden interesar



Esta entrada tiene

4 comentarios

Escrito por Alejandro Meroño Hernández

Junio 1st, 2007 at 11:09 pm

Categoría: General

4 comentarios en 'Ejercicios Squid y soluciones'

Suscríbete a comentarios con RSS o TrackBack en 'Ejercicios Squid y soluciones'.

  1. No se ha publicado solución para el ejercicio 14

    Roberto Arcos

    31 Mar 08 at 8:58 pm

  2. Muy buena web…estoy tratando de aprender todo lo posible de squid….

    Mincho

    6 May 08 at 6:31 pm

  3. buen dia. tengo un problema para crear una regla en squid. Quiesiera denegar todo el trafico de internet a a siertas IP clientes y solo dejarles que naveguen a 1 o 2 paginas de internet, admemas tambien quiero crear una regla para que siertos clientes puedan navegar libremente a todo internet sin ninguna restriccion. espero me puedan atudar me urge mucho no he encontrado una solucion optima. muchas gracias.

    Omar Moreno

    26 May 08 at 4:32 am

  4. felicitaciones, me puedes enviar la solucion del 14 y el 15 que no los entiendo

    yaritza

    28 Ago 09 at 11:00 pm

Deja un comentario